Zelensky again offered Putin a meeting
![]() 451 Tuesday, 22 July, 2025, 15:30 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elensky has once again proposed to Russian President Putin to meet for talks on ending the war in Ukraine. The proposal comes ahead of a meeting of delegations from the two countries in Istanbul this week, the third since the beginning of the year. The Kremlin said that miracles should not be expected from this meeting. "The Kremlin does not count on "miraculous breakthroughs" at the talks in Istanbul․ This is unlikely to be possible in the current situation," Peskov noted. |
